    Wood has become the standard range of raw material for doors since way back when. Widely accessible and easily worked into shapes, wood has been utilized in most varieties of building projects. Its wide selection of pigmentation, its versatiliy and it is natural splendor made wood the obvious range of raw material when picking a door design whether for internal or external use.

    It is fair to express though that wood can have some drawbacks in a few instances. The of the genes ensures that it must be protected against attack whether with the prevailing climate conditions, the surroundings to which it really is exposed available, or even from fungal or insect attack. Every one of the drawbacks but you are easily overcome, as wood found in door manufacture today has been treated or dried to make sure their can be no fungal infestations or insect attacks. It can be painted or stained to realize virtually any colour or pigmentation. It is not too difficult to keep up but often receives bad press in the fabricated steel, fibreglass and plastic competitors. In comparison to these alternatives however, it is the only naturally renewable resource on the list, and will therefore remain as being a raw material for door construction well into the future.

    Wood functions as a natural insulator. When fitted correctly, a wood external door holds heat indoors and blocks cold from outdoors, and when in combination with many other materials within its core for example foam or another thermally heat retaining material, it can offer sustained benefits to household comforts. It can be warm to feel, along with the appropriate protection and can be employed in any climatic conditions from the hottest on the coldest. In addition wood is of course sound absorbent as a way an outside door it will also help to keep out unwanted ambient noise on the surface of the property to produce a more peaceful and homely environment inside. Wooden doors also provide more versatility regarding size and shape, as wood might be cut and shaped to adjust to away from square or non standard openings far more readily than any composite material.

    Wood still holds pole position as the material of choice for doors. What’s changed is the consumers approach towards cost and easy maintenance. Quality wooden external doors can be expensive in comparison to prefabricated alternatives and this is often one of the determining factors employed by you when creating their decision. It can be interesting to notice however, the amount of doors made using composite materials such as steel, fibreglass and plastic, are available towards the market with wood grained effect plus finishes that try to replicate real timbers like oak, mahogany, walnut or cherry. The suppliers of such products understand that the appearance of wood still stands very favourably with all the customers plus they attempt to replicate this in their offerings.

    Comparing doors made out of the differing materials available, costs are ordinarily a factor from the selection process. You should understand that there’s a wide selection of prices available depending upon what quality of door is ultimately required and just what a higher level performance it is needed to achieve. You should take this into consideration during the buying process, as wooden door costs vary widely depending upon the specie of wood used. In case a higher level of performance is required allied to longevity in use, then this hardwood specie ought to be selected. Individuals the Mahogany and Oak families will give you greater durability than say certain Pine species. Costs in the finished articles will be different just like because they might for steel doors in which the gauge in the steel used might have considerable impact upon the last selling price, whilst at the same time, offering wide variety to the stage of performance with the product in use.

    There are many various door in the marketplace today, but based upon their heritage, good looks and homely feel, wooden doors will forever have a very place with the more discerning consumer.
